A father and two daughters review films together, and that's when the arguing starts. Usually its me (Dad) trying to get the girls to watch (what I consider) classic films from the 70's, 80's and 90's, but we love all movies, so we cover loads of stuff, new and old. Like you, we want to be entertained, and my hope is that, not only do we entertain you, but the films I pick entertain the girls as well....or I never hear the end of it.
